Specifications

  • Color: White filter media with grey/black plastic frame
  • Material: Pleated filtration media with rigid plastic housing
  • Part Number(s): 618830
  • OEM Reference: Eureka DCF-9 / #74482A (also listed as ER-18605) 
  • Design: Dust cup / chamber filter – fits upright vacuums
  • Included Components: 1 replacement filter cartridge per package
  • Dimensions: Approximately 0.50" × 5.00" × 4.50" (as listed by one vendor) 
  • Function: Maintains proper airflow and traps dust to protect motor and improve performance
  • Replacement Frequency: Recommended every ~6 months or sooner in heavy-use or high-dust environments

Compatibility List

Eureka Upright Models:

  • Eureka 2940 series (e.g., 2940, 2940A)
  • Eureka 2970 series (e.g., 2970, 2971, 2973AVZ) 
  • Eureka 2980 series (e.g., 2980, 2981, 2981A)
    Hoover Air & Other Brands:
  • Hoover Air compatible models that utilize the same filter dimension/style (verify model and part)
    (Always check your current filter number or vacuum manual to confirm fit before purchasing.)
